A persona-conditioned PCA subspace separates deception and sycophancy
measured in 1 paperMahadik & Skapars build one activation vector per persona (deceptive/honest, sycophantic/non-sycophantic) by mean-pooling layer-14 hidden states, following the Assistant Axis method [mahadik-skapars-2026-persona-coordinates-linear-probes] PCA on the centered persona vectors gives a PC1 that cleanly separates harmful from harmless personas for both behaviors, with the default assistant near the harmless cluster [mahadik-skapars-2026-persona-coordinates-linear-probes] PC1 and a diff-in-means persona direction transfer zero-shot as classifiers to 5 unseen deception and 5 unseen sycophancy datasets [mahadik-skapars-2026-persona-coordinates-linear-probes] Probes on top-3 persona-PC features improve cross-dataset AUROC transfer over raw-activation probes and over random-subspace and dataset-PCA controls, on Llama-3.2-3B and replicated on Llama-3-8B [mahadik-skapars-2026-persona-coordinates-linear-probes]
